The average graduate with student debt owes $32,731. Federal student loan rates were set at 5.05% for undergraduates and 6.6% for graduate students in 2018. There are two reasons to lower those interest rates. One is to achieve a lower monthly payment, and another is to save money down the line. Student loan rates typically have long repayment periods. They can stretch anywhere from 10 to 35 years. While this means your payments are usually low, it unfortunately also means that you will be paying a lot of interest.
